Can't keep drive belts on 97 Ram!kkirby 06-30-2005, 05:46 PM Hey all, I have a 97 Ram. I go through a drive belt every three months. It start squeeling on damp days and eventually squeals at all times. I'll get tired of it and change it. I am using Gates belts. I have installed a new tensioner and new water pump and see no visible pully problems. Any advice out there??? BleedDodge 06-30-2005, 05:56 PM Try a different brand of belt. A97 07-01-2005, 11:14 AM I had the same problem with dayco belts but it was every six months I tried a gatorback from goodyear bought at autozone and haven`t had any problems since.
